Discover Your Inner Artiste- Crafting the Perfect Artist Name

What’s my artist name? This question often plagues aspiring musicians, artists, and creatives who are just starting out in their careers. Choosing the right artist name is a crucial step in establishing a unique identity in a crowded and competitive industry. It’s not just about what sounds good or is easy to remember; it’s about finding a name that resonates with your style, represents your art, and has the potential to stand out in the marketplace.

Choosing an artist name is a process that requires thoughtful consideration. It should reflect your personality, the style of music or art you create, and the message you want to convey to your audience. For instance, a hip-hop artist might opt for a name that suggests urban coolness, while a classical pianist might prefer a name that evokes elegance and sophistication. The right artist name can help build a brand that resonates with fans and attracts new listeners.

One approach to selecting an artist name is to brainstorm a list of potential options. Start by considering your favorite musicians, bands, or artists and what makes their names unique. Then, think about words or phrases that relate to your music or art. You can use online tools to generate name ideas, or simply jot down words that come to mind when you think about your work. Here are some tips to help you in the process:

1. Keep it simple: A catchy, easy-to-spell name is more likely to stick in people’s minds.
2. Be original: Avoid names that are too similar to existing artists to avoid confusion and legal issues.
3. Consider the message: Your name should reflect the essence of your art and the emotions you want to evoke.
4. Test the waters: Before finalizing your name, ask friends, family, and fellow artists for their opinions.
5. Check for availability: Make sure your artist name is not already in use, both in the music industry and in other fields.

Remember, your artist name is an investment in your career. It’s the first thing people will associate with your art, so it’s worth taking the time to find the perfect fit.
